Why Pressure Washer Spray Tips Are Necessary
I’ve found that pressure washer spray tips are necessary because they let me control how the water hits the surface. Different jobs need different spray patterns, and the right tip helps me clean more effectively without wasting time or water. A wide fan tip is great when I want to wash large areas gently, while a narrow tip gives me the stronger force I need for stubborn dirt.
My experience has also shown me that spray tips help protect the surfaces I’m cleaning. If I use the wrong tip, I can damage wood, paint, or delicate materials very easily. Having the right spray tip gives me better control, safer cleaning, and better results overall.
I also like that spray tips make my pressure washer more versatile. Instead of using one setting for everything, I can switch tips based on the task, whether I’m cleaning a driveway, patio, car, or outdoor furniture. That flexibility is one of the main reasons I consider spray tips an essential part of pressure washing.
My Buying Guides on Pressure Washer Spray Tips
What I Look For in a Pressure Washer Spray Tip
When I shop for pressure washer spray tips, I first check the spray angle, material quality, and compatibility with my machine. The spray angle matters because it controls how concentrated or wide the water stream is. I also prefer tips made from durable materials like stainless steel or brass because they tend to last longer under frequent use.
Understanding Spray Tip Angles
I always pay attention to the color-coded spray angles since they tell me how the water will come out:
- 0° – Very concentrated stream for tough, stubborn stains
- 15° – Good for concrete and heavy grime
- 25° – My go-to for general cleaning on driveways, patios, and siding
- 40° – Best for delicate surfaces like windows and vehicles
- Soap nozzle – Used for applying detergent, not for high-pressure cleaning
I usually choose a set that includes multiple angles so I can switch depending on the task.
Why Compatibility Matters to Me
Before buying, I make sure the spray tips fit my pressure washer wand or nozzle holder. Not every tip works with every machine, so I check the connection type and pressure rating. If the tip is not compatible, it can affect performance or even damage the washer.
Material and Build Quality
In my experience, spray tips made with high-quality metal hold up better than cheap plastic ones. I look for corrosion resistance because these tips are exposed to water, soap, and outdoor conditions. A sturdy tip also gives me better confidence when working at higher pressure levels.
Choosing the Right Tip for the Job
I match the spray tip to the surface I’m cleaning:
- Concrete and brick: I use a narrower angle for stronger cleaning power.
- Wood decks: I use a wider angle to avoid damage.
- Cars and windows: I stick with the gentlest spray tip.
- Heavy equipment: I choose a more aggressive tip for built-up dirt.
This helps me clean effectively without causing unnecessary wear or surface damage.
My Safety Tips
I never underestimate the power of a pressure washer tip. Even the wrong spray angle can damage surfaces or injure someone. I always start with the widest safe setting and test on a small area first. I also wear protective gear, especially eye protection, when I’m using high-pressure settings.
